David Fanning writes:

> I've seen it done (I think) with a world countries
> shapefile, although I couldn't tell you where to find it.

It appears to me IDL 6.1 ships with a continents shapefile
in the IDL_DIR/resource/maps/shape directory. Maybe you
could search for "continents.shp" in the iTools code and
see if you can find out how RSI reads and uses it there.
